§ 45:11-55 — Definitions relative to practice of massage and bodywork therapies.
New Jersey·Title 45 PROFESSIONS AND OCCUPATIONS
3.As used in P.L.1999, c.19 (C.45:11-53 et seq.) and P.L.2007, c.337 (C.45:11-68 et al.): "Board" means the New Jersey Board of Massage and Bodywork Therapy established pursuant to section 14 of P.L.2007, c.337 (C.45:11-69). "Licensee" means any person who holds a license to practice massage and bodywork therapies pursuant to the provisions of P.L.1999, c.19 (C.45:11-53 et seq.) and P.L.2007, c.337 (C.45:11-68 et al.). "Massage and bodywork therapist" means a person licensed to practice massage and bodywork therapies pursuant to the provisions of P.L.1999, c.19 (C.45:11-53 et seq.) and P.L.2007, c.337 (C.45:11-68 et al.).
